The neighbourhood
- If there is one place you must visit its Tramsheds - Originally a tramway depot built in 1904, this has become a local hotspot for fantastic restaurants, local retailers and a weekly growers market every Sunday. Be sure to check their website for other events happening around the time of your stay! - A gorgeous walk is the foreshore walk around to Jubilee park - perfect for an afternoon picnic. - As the light draws in, head to the Different Drummer, a hole-in-the-wall style bar, dimly lit, down to earth and open until 2 am. For a more upscale dining experience check out No.92 wine, serving great wine in a gorgeous 19th-century 'home-style' restaurant. - Powerhouse museum and Australian Maritime Museum are about a 20-minute walk, or you can catch the light rail.
